root/sound/hda/codecs/conexant.c
// SPDX-License-Identifier: GPL-2.0-or-later
/*
 * HD audio codec driver for Conexant HDA audio codec
 *
 * Copyright (c) 2006 Pototskiy Akex <alex.pototskiy@gmail.com>
 *                    Takashi Iwai <tiwai@suse.de>
 *                    Tobin Davis  <tdavis@dsl-only.net>
 */

#include <linux/init.h>
#include <linux/delay.h>
#include <linux/slab.h>
#include <linux/module.h>
#include <sound/core.h>
#include <sound/jack.h>

#include <sound/hda_codec.h>
#include "hda_local.h"
#include "hda_auto_parser.h"
#include "hda_beep.h"
#include "hda_jack.h"
#include "generic.h"

struct conexant_spec {
        struct hda_gen_spec gen;

        /* extra EAPD pins */
        unsigned int num_eapds;
        hda_nid_t eapds[4];
        bool dynamic_eapd;
        hda_nid_t mute_led_eapd;

        unsigned int parse_flags; /* flag for snd_hda_parse_pin_defcfg() */

        /* OLPC XO specific */
        bool recording;
        bool dc_enable;
        unsigned int dc_input_bias; /* offset into olpc_xo_dc_bias */
        struct nid_path *dc_mode_path;

        int mute_led_polarity;
        unsigned int gpio_led;
        unsigned int gpio_mute_led_mask;
        unsigned int gpio_mic_led_mask;
        bool is_cx11880_sn6140;
};


#ifdef CONFIG_SND_HDA_INPUT_BEEP
/* additional beep mixers; private_value will be overwritten */
static const struct snd_kcontrol_new cxt_beep_mixer[] = {
        HDA_CODEC_VOLUME_MONO("Beep Playback Volume", 0, 1, 0, HDA_OUTPUT),
        HDA_CODEC_MUTE_BEEP_MONO("Beep Playback Switch", 0, 1, 0, HDA_OUTPUT),
};

static int set_beep_amp(struct conexant_spec *spec, hda_nid_t nid,
                        int idx, int dir)
{
        struct snd_kcontrol_new *knew;
        unsigned int beep_amp = HDA_COMPOSE_AMP_VAL(nid, 1, idx, dir);
        int i;

        spec->gen.beep_nid = nid;
        for (i = 0; i < ARRAY_SIZE(cxt_beep_mixer); i++) {
                knew = snd_hda_gen_add_kctl(&spec->gen, NULL,
                                            &cxt_beep_mixer[i]);
                if (!knew)
                        return -ENOMEM;
                knew->private_value = beep_amp;
        }
        return 0;
}

static int cx_auto_parse_beep(struct hda_codec *codec)
{
        struct conexant_spec *spec = codec->spec;
        hda_nid_t nid;

        for_each_hda_codec_node(nid, codec)
                if (get_wcaps_type(get_wcaps(codec, nid)) == AC_WID_BEEP)
                        return set_beep_amp(spec, nid, 0, HDA_OUTPUT);
        return 0;
}
#else
#define cx_auto_parse_beep(codec)       0
#endif

/*
 * Automatic parser for CX20641 & co
 */

/* parse EAPDs */
static void cx_auto_parse_eapd(struct hda_codec *codec)
{
        struct conexant_spec *spec = codec->spec;
        hda_nid_t nid;

        for_each_hda_codec_node(nid, codec) {
                if (get_wcaps_type(get_wcaps(codec, nid)) != AC_WID_PIN)
                        continue;
                if (!(snd_hda_query_pin_caps(codec, nid) & AC_PINCAP_EAPD))
                        continue;
                spec->eapds[spec->num_eapds++] = nid;
                if (spec->num_eapds >= ARRAY_SIZE(spec->eapds))
                        break;
        }

        /* NOTE: below is a wild guess; if we have more than two EAPDs,
         * it's a new chip, where EAPDs are supposed to be associated to
         * pins, and we can control EAPD per pin.
         * OTOH, if only one or two EAPDs are found, it's an old chip,
         * thus it might control over all pins.
         */
        if (spec->num_eapds > 2)
                spec->dynamic_eapd = 1;
}

static void cx_auto_turn_eapd(struct hda_codec *codec, int num_pins,
                              const hda_nid_t *pins, bool on)
{
        int i;
        for (i = 0; i < num_pins; i++) {
                if (snd_hda_query_pin_caps(codec, pins[i]) & AC_PINCAP_EAPD)
                        snd_hda_codec_write(codec, pins[i], 0,
                                            AC_VERB_SET_EAPD_BTLENABLE,
                                            on ? 0x02 : 0);
        }
}

/* turn on/off EAPD according to Master switch */
static void cx_auto_vmaster_hook(void *private_data, int enabled)
{
        struct hda_codec *codec = private_data;
        struct conexant_spec *spec = codec->spec;

        cx_auto_turn_eapd(codec, spec->num_eapds, spec->eapds, enabled);
}

/* turn on/off EAPD according to Master switch (inversely!) for mute LED */
static int cx_auto_vmaster_mute_led(struct led_classdev *led_cdev,
                                    enum led_brightness brightness)
{
        struct hda_codec *codec = dev_to_hda_codec(led_cdev->dev->parent);
        struct conexant_spec *spec = codec->spec;

        snd_hda_codec_write(codec, spec->mute_led_eapd, 0,
                            AC_VERB_SET_EAPD_BTLENABLE,
                            brightness ? 0x02 : 0x00);
        return 0;
}

static void cxt_init_gpio_led(struct hda_codec *codec)
{
        struct conexant_spec *spec = codec->spec;
        unsigned int mask = spec->gpio_mute_led_mask | spec->gpio_mic_led_mask;

        if (mask) {
                snd_hda_codec_write(codec, 0x01, 0, AC_VERB_SET_GPIO_MASK,
                                    mask);
                snd_hda_codec_write(codec, 0x01, 0, AC_VERB_SET_GPIO_DIRECTION,
                                    mask);
                snd_hda_codec_write(codec, 0x01, 0, AC_VERB_SET_GPIO_DATA,
                                    spec->gpio_led);
        }
}

static void cx_fixup_headset_recog(struct hda_codec *codec)
{
        unsigned int mic_present;

        /* fix some headset type recognize fail issue, such as EDIFIER headset */
        /* set micbias output current comparator threshold from 66% to 55%. */
        snd_hda_codec_write(codec, 0x1c, 0, 0x320, 0x010);
        /* set OFF voltage for DFET from -1.2V to -0.8V, set headset micbias register
         * value adjustment trim from 2.2K ohms to 2.0K ohms.
         */
        snd_hda_codec_write(codec, 0x1c, 0, 0x3b0, 0xe10);
        /* fix reboot headset type recognize fail issue */
        mic_present = snd_hda_codec_read(codec, 0x19, 0, AC_VERB_GET_PIN_SENSE, 0x0);
        if (mic_present & AC_PINSENSE_PRESENCE)
                /* enable headset mic VREF */
                snd_hda_codec_write(codec, 0x19, 0, AC_VERB_SET_PIN_WIDGET_CONTROL, 0x24);
        else
                /* disable headset mic VREF */
                snd_hda_codec_write(codec, 0x19, 0, AC_VERB_SET_PIN_WIDGET_CONTROL, 0x20);
}

static int cx_init(struct hda_codec *codec)
{
        struct conexant_spec *spec = codec->spec;
        snd_hda_gen_init(codec);
        if (!spec->dynamic_eapd)
                cx_auto_turn_eapd(codec, spec->num_eapds, spec->eapds, true);

        cxt_init_gpio_led(codec);
        snd_hda_apply_fixup(codec, HDA_FIXUP_ACT_INIT);

        if (spec->is_cx11880_sn6140)
                cx_fixup_headset_recog(codec);

        return 0;
}

static void cx_auto_shutdown(struct hda_codec *codec)
{
        struct conexant_spec *spec = codec->spec;

        /* Turn the problematic codec into D3 to avoid spurious noises
           from the internal speaker during (and after) reboot */
        cx_auto_turn_eapd(codec, spec->num_eapds, spec->eapds, false);
}

static void cx_remove(struct hda_codec *codec)
{
        cx_auto_shutdown(codec);
        snd_hda_gen_remove(codec);
}

static void cx_process_headset_plugin(struct hda_codec *codec)
{
        unsigned int val;
        unsigned int count = 0;

        /* Wait headset detect done. */
        do {
                val = snd_hda_codec_read(codec, 0x1c, 0, 0xca0, 0x0);
                if (val & 0x080) {
                        codec_dbg(codec, "headset type detect done!\n");
                        break;
                }
                msleep(20);
                count++;
        } while (count < 3);
        val = snd_hda_codec_read(codec, 0x1c, 0, 0xcb0, 0x0);
        if (val & 0x800) {
                codec_dbg(codec, "headset plugin, type is CTIA\n");
                snd_hda_codec_write(codec, 0x19, 0, AC_VERB_SET_PIN_WIDGET_CONTROL, 0x24);
        } else if (val & 0x400) {
                codec_dbg(codec, "headset plugin, type is OMTP\n");
                snd_hda_codec_write(codec, 0x19, 0, AC_VERB_SET_PIN_WIDGET_CONTROL, 0x24);
        } else {
                codec_dbg(codec, "headphone plugin\n");
        }
}

static void cx_update_headset_mic_vref(struct hda_codec *codec, struct hda_jack_callback *event)
{
        unsigned int mic_present;

        /* In cx11880 and sn6140, the node 16 can only be configured to headphone or disabled,
         * the node 19 can only be configured to microphone or disabled.
         * Check hp&mic tag to process headset plugin & plugout.
         */
        mic_present = snd_hda_codec_read(codec, 0x19, 0, AC_VERB_GET_PIN_SENSE, 0x0);
        if (!(mic_present & AC_PINSENSE_PRESENCE)) /* mic plugout */
                snd_hda_codec_write(codec, 0x19, 0, AC_VERB_SET_PIN_WIDGET_CONTROL, 0x20);
        else
                cx_process_headset_plugin(codec);
}

static int cx_suspend(struct hda_codec *codec)
{
        cx_auto_shutdown(codec);
        return 0;
}

/*
 * pin fix-up
 */
enum {
        CXT_PINCFG_LENOVO_X200,
        CXT_PINCFG_LENOVO_TP410,
        CXT_PINCFG_LEMOTE_A1004,
        CXT_PINCFG_LEMOTE_A1205,

/* OLPC XO 1.5 fixup */

/* OLPC XO-1.5 supports DC input mode (e.g. for use with analog sensors)
 * through the microphone jack.
 * When the user enables this through a mixer switch, both internal and
 * external microphones are disabled. Gain is fixed at 0dB. In this mode,
 * we also allow the bias to be configured through a separate mixer
 * control. */

#define update_mic_pin(codec, nid, val)                                 \
        snd_hda_codec_write_cache(codec, nid, 0,                        \
                                   AC_VERB_SET_PIN_WIDGET_CONTROL, val)

static const struct hda_input_mux olpc_xo_dc_bias = {
        .num_items = 3,
        .items = {
                { "Off", PIN_IN },
                { "50%", PIN_VREF50 },
                { "80%", PIN_VREF80 },
        },
};

static void olpc_xo_update_mic_boost(struct hda_codec *codec)
{
        struct conexant_spec *spec = codec->spec;
        int ch, val;

        for (ch = 0; ch < 2; ch++) {
                val = AC_AMP_SET_OUTPUT |
                        (ch ? AC_AMP_SET_RIGHT : AC_AMP_SET_LEFT);
                if (!spec->dc_enable)
                        val |= snd_hda_codec_amp_read(codec, 0x17, ch, HDA_OUTPUT, 0);
                snd_hda_codec_write(codec, 0x17, 0,
                                    AC_VERB_SET_AMP_GAIN_MUTE, val);
        }
}

static void olpc_xo_update_mic_pins(struct hda_codec *codec)
{
        struct conexant_spec *spec = codec->spec;
        int cur_input, val;
        struct nid_path *path;

        cur_input = spec->gen.input_paths[0][spec->gen.cur_mux[0]];

        /* Set up mic pins for port-B, C and F dynamically as the recording
         * LED is turned on/off by these pin controls
         */
        if (!spec->dc_enable) {
                /* disable DC bias path and pin for port F */
                update_mic_pin(codec, 0x1e, 0);
                snd_hda_activate_path(codec, spec->dc_mode_path, false, false);

                /* update port B (ext mic) and C (int mic) */
                /* OLPC defers mic widget control until when capture is
                 * started because the microphone LED comes on as soon as
                 * these settings are put in place. if we did this before
                 * recording, it would give the false indication that
                 * recording is happening when it is not.
                 */
                update_mic_pin(codec, 0x1a, spec->recording ?
                               snd_hda_codec_get_pin_target(codec, 0x1a) : 0);
                update_mic_pin(codec, 0x1b, spec->recording ?
                               snd_hda_codec_get_pin_target(codec, 0x1b) : 0);
                /* enable normal mic path */
                path = snd_hda_get_path_from_idx(codec, cur_input);
                if (path)
                        snd_hda_activate_path(codec, path, true, false);
        } else {
                /* disable normal mic path */
                path = snd_hda_get_path_from_idx(codec, cur_input);
                if (path)
                        snd_hda_activate_path(codec, path, false, false);

                /* Even though port F is the DC input, the bias is controlled
                 * on port B.  We also leave that port as an active input (but
                 * unselected) in DC mode just in case that is necessary to
                 * make the bias setting take effect.
                 */
                if (spec->recording)
                        val = olpc_xo_dc_bias.items[spec->dc_input_bias].index;
                else
                        val = 0;
                update_mic_pin(codec, 0x1a, val);
                update_mic_pin(codec, 0x1b, 0);
                /* enable DC bias path and pin */
                update_mic_pin(codec, 0x1e, spec->recording ? PIN_IN : 0);
                snd_hda_activate_path(codec, spec->dc_mode_path, true, false);
        }
}

/* mic_autoswitch hook */
static void olpc_xo_automic(struct hda_codec *codec,
                            struct hda_jack_callback *jack)
{
        struct conexant_spec *spec = codec->spec;

        /* in DC mode, we don't handle automic */
        if (!spec->dc_enable)
                snd_hda_gen_mic_autoswitch(codec, jack);
        olpc_xo_update_mic_pins(codec);
        if (spec->dc_enable)
                olpc_xo_update_mic_boost(codec);
}

/* pcm_capture hook */
static void olpc_xo_capture_hook(struct hda_pcm_stream *hinfo,
                                 struct hda_codec *codec,
                                 struct snd_pcm_substream *substream,
                                 int action)
{
        struct conexant_spec *spec = codec->spec;

        /* toggle spec->recording flag and update mic pins accordingly
         * for turning on/off LED
         */
        switch (action) {
        case HDA_GEN_PCM_ACT_PREPARE:
                spec->recording = 1;
                olpc_xo_update_mic_pins(codec);
                break;
        case HDA_GEN_PCM_ACT_CLEANUP:
                spec->recording = 0;
                olpc_xo_update_mic_pins(codec);
                break;
        }
}

static int olpc_xo_dc_mode_get(struct snd_kcontrol *kcontrol,
                               struct snd_ctl_elem_value *ucontrol)
{
        struct hda_codec *codec = snd_kcontrol_chip(kcontrol);
        struct conexant_spec *spec = codec->spec;
        ucontrol->value.integer.value[0] = spec->dc_enable;
        return 0;
}

static int olpc_xo_dc_mode_put(struct snd_kcontrol *kcontrol,
                               struct snd_ctl_elem_value *ucontrol)
{
        struct hda_codec *codec = snd_kcontrol_chip(kcontrol);
        struct conexant_spec *spec = codec->spec;
        int dc_enable = !!ucontrol->value.integer.value[0];

        if (dc_enable == spec->dc_enable)
                return 0;

        spec->dc_enable = dc_enable;
        olpc_xo_update_mic_pins(codec);
        olpc_xo_update_mic_boost(codec);
        return 1;
}

static int olpc_xo_dc_bias_enum_get(struct snd_kcontrol *kcontrol,
                                    struct snd_ctl_elem_value *ucontrol)
{
        struct hda_codec *codec = snd_kcontrol_chip(kcontrol);
        struct conexant_spec *spec = codec->spec;
        ucontrol->value.enumerated.item[0] = spec->dc_input_bias;
        return 0;
}

static int olpc_xo_dc_bias_enum_info(struct snd_kcontrol *kcontrol,
                                     struct snd_ctl_elem_info *uinfo)
{
        return snd_hda_input_mux_info(&olpc_xo_dc_bias, uinfo);
}

static int olpc_xo_dc_bias_enum_put(struct snd_kcontrol *kcontrol,
                                    struct snd_ctl_elem_value *ucontrol)
{
        struct hda_codec *codec = snd_kcontrol_chip(kcontrol);
        struct conexant_spec *spec = codec->spec;
        const struct hda_input_mux *imux = &olpc_xo_dc_bias;
        unsigned int idx;

        idx = ucontrol->value.enumerated.item[0];
        if (idx >= imux->num_items)
                idx = imux->num_items - 1;
        if (spec->dc_input_bias == idx)
                return 0;

        spec->dc_input_bias = idx;
        if (spec->dc_enable)
                olpc_xo_update_mic_pins(codec);
        return 1;
}

static const struct snd_kcontrol_new olpc_xo_mixers[] = {
        {
                .iface = SNDRV_CTL_ELEM_IFACE_MIXER,
                .name = "DC Mode Enable Switch",
                .info = snd_ctl_boolean_mono_info,
                .get = olpc_xo_dc_mode_get,
                .put = olpc_xo_dc_mode_put,
        },
        {
                .iface = SNDRV_CTL_ELEM_IFACE_MIXER,
                .name = "DC Input Bias Enum",
                .info = olpc_xo_dc_bias_enum_info,
                .get = olpc_xo_dc_bias_enum_get,
                .put = olpc_xo_dc_bias_enum_put,
        },
        {}
};

/* overriding mic boost put callback; update mic boost volume only when
 * DC mode is disabled
 */
static int olpc_xo_mic_boost_put(struct snd_kcontrol *kcontrol,
                                 struct snd_ctl_elem_value *ucontrol)
{
        struct hda_codec *codec = snd_kcontrol_chip(kcontrol);
        struct conexant_spec *spec = codec->spec;
        int ret = snd_hda_mixer_amp_volume_put(kcontrol, ucontrol);
        if (ret > 0 && spec->dc_enable)
                olpc_xo_update_mic_boost(codec);
        return ret;
}

static void cxt_fixup_olpc_xo(struct hda_codec *codec,
                                    const struct hda_fixup *fix, int action)
{
        struct conexant_spec *spec = codec->spec;
        struct snd_kcontrol_new *kctl;
        int i;

        if (action != HDA_FIXUP_ACT_PROBE)
                return;

        spec->gen.mic_autoswitch_hook = olpc_xo_automic;
        spec->gen.pcm_capture_hook = olpc_xo_capture_hook;
        spec->dc_mode_path = snd_hda_add_new_path(codec, 0x1e, 0x14, 0);

        snd_hda_add_new_ctls(codec, olpc_xo_mixers);

        /* OLPC's microphone port is DC coupled for use with external sensors,
         * therefore we use a 50% mic bias in order to center the input signal
         * with the DC input range of the codec.
         */
        snd_hda_codec_set_pin_target(codec, 0x1a, PIN_VREF50);

        /* override mic boost control */
        snd_array_for_each(&spec->gen.kctls, i, kctl) {
                if (!strcmp(kctl->name, "Mic Boost Volume")) {
                        kctl->put = olpc_xo_mic_boost_put;
                        break;
                }
        }
}

/* add "fake" mute amp-caps to DACs on cx5051 so that mixer mute switches
 * can be created (bko#42825)
 */
static void add_cx5051_fake_mutes(struct hda_codec *codec)
{
        struct conexant_spec *spec = codec->spec;
        static const hda_nid_t out_nids[] = {
                0x10, 0x11, 0
        };
        const hda_nid_t *p;

        for (p = out_nids; *p; p++)
                snd_hda_override_amp_caps(codec, *p, HDA_OUTPUT,
                                          AC_AMPCAP_MIN_MUTE |
                                          query_amp_caps(codec, *p, HDA_OUTPUT));
        spec->gen.dac_min_mute = true;
}

static int cx_probe(struct hda_codec *codec, const struct hda_device_id *id)
{
        struct conexant_spec *spec;
        int err;

        codec_info(codec, "%s: BIOS auto-probing.\n", codec->core.chip_name);

        spec = kzalloc_obj(*spec);
        if (!spec)
                return -ENOMEM;
        snd_hda_gen_spec_init(&spec->gen);
        codec->spec = spec;

        /* init cx11880/sn6140 flag and reset headset_present_flag */
        switch (codec->core.vendor_id) {
        case 0x14f11f86:
        case 0x14f11f87:
                spec->is_cx11880_sn6140 = true;
                snd_hda_jack_detect_enable_callback(codec, 0x19, cx_update_headset_mic_vref);
                break;
        }

        cx_auto_parse_eapd(codec);
        spec->gen.own_eapd_ctl = 1;

        switch (codec->core.vendor_id) {
        case 0x14f15045:
                codec->single_adc_amp = 1;
                spec->gen.mixer_nid = 0x17;
                spec->gen.add_stereo_mix_input = HDA_HINT_STEREO_MIX_AUTO;
                snd_hda_pick_fixup(codec, cxt5045_fixup_models,
                                   cxt5045_fixups, cxt_fixups);
                break;
        case 0x14f15047:
                codec->pin_amp_workaround = 1;
                spec->gen.mixer_nid = 0x19;
                spec->gen.add_stereo_mix_input = HDA_HINT_STEREO_MIX_AUTO;
                snd_hda_pick_fixup(codec, cxt5047_fixup_models,
                                   cxt5047_fixups, cxt_fixups);
                break;
        case 0x14f15051:
                add_cx5051_fake_mutes(codec);
                codec->pin_amp_workaround = 1;
                snd_hda_pick_fixup(codec, cxt5051_fixup_models,
                                   cxt5051_fixups, cxt_fixups);
                break;
        case 0x14f15098:
                codec->pin_amp_workaround = 1;
                spec->gen.mixer_nid = 0x22;
                spec->gen.add_stereo_mix_input = HDA_HINT_STEREO_MIX_AUTO;
                snd_hda_pick_fixup(codec, cxt5066_fixup_models,
                                   cxt5066_fixups, cxt_fixups);
                break;
        case 0x14f150f2:
                codec->power_save_node = 1;
                fallthrough;
        default:
                codec->pin_amp_workaround = 1;
                snd_hda_pick_fixup(codec, cxt5066_fixup_models,
                                   cxt5066_fixups, cxt_fixups);
                break;
        }

        if (!spec->gen.vmaster_mute.hook && spec->dynamic_eapd)
                spec->gen.vmaster_mute.hook = cx_auto_vmaster_hook;

        snd_hda_apply_fixup(codec, HDA_FIXUP_ACT_PRE_PROBE);

        err = snd_hda_parse_pin_defcfg(codec, &spec->gen.autocfg, NULL,
                                       spec->parse_flags);
        if (err < 0)
                goto error;

        err = cx_auto_parse_beep(codec);
        if (err < 0)
                goto error;

        err = snd_hda_gen_parse_auto_config(codec, &spec->gen.autocfg);
        if (err < 0)
                goto error;

        /* Some laptops with Conexant chips show stalls in S3 resume,
         * which falls into the single-cmd mode.
         * Better to make reset, then.
         */
        if (!codec->bus->core.sync_write) {
                codec_info(codec,
                           "Enable sync_write for stable communication\n");
                codec->bus->core.sync_write = 1;
                codec->bus->allow_bus_reset = 1;
        }

        snd_hda_apply_fixup(codec, HDA_FIXUP_ACT_PROBE);

        return 0;

 error:
        cx_remove(codec);
        return err;
}
